How is a digital radiographic artifact defined? - Correct
Answers ✅Any false visual feature on a medical image that
simulates or obscures tissue


What are the three general classifications of digital
radiographic artifacts? - Correct Answers ✅Image receptor,
software, and object artifacts


Which digital artifact category includes dust, dirt, scratches,
and pixel malfunctions? - Correct Answers ✅Image
receptor artifacts


What is the primary method for correcting artifacts produced
by dust on the image receptor? - Correct Answers ✅Proper
cleaning, provided the dust is not internal to the system
optics


Why is dust on the mirrors or lenses of a computed
radiography (CR) optical path problematic for technologists? -
Correct Answers ✅It cannot be corrected by the
technologist and requires professional service


What is the expected lifespan of DR and CR image receptors
regarding radiation exposure? - Correct Answers ✅They
should last for the life of the imaging system because there is
no such thing as "radiation fatigue"

What type of artifact results from incomplete erasure of a
previous image on a CR receptor? - Correct Answers
✅Ghost image artifact


What action should be taken if a CR image receptor has not
been used for 24 hours? - Correct Answers ✅It should be
erased again before use


Term: Interpolation - Correct Answers ✅The process of
assigning a digital value to a dead pixel based on the
recorded values of adjacent pixels


What is the purpose of the preprocessing manipulation known
as flatfielding? - Correct Answers ✅To equalize the
response of each pixel to a uniform x-ray beam, correcting for
raw beam irregularities


What is the difference between "for-processing" and "for-
presentation" images? - Correct Answers ✅"For-
processing" images are raw data sets, while "for-
presentation" images are post-processed for interpretation


What is the maximum compression ratio generally considered
for lossless data compression? - Correct Answers ✅3:1
